    I-RF Bias Tee sisixhobo esibonelela ngamandla ombane acalanye okanye acalanye kwizixhobo ezisebenzayo ezifana nezikhulisa-zwi, i-laser diodes, iphotodiode, okanye iimodyuli zokukhanya.

    Kwangaxeshanye ivumela isantya esiphezulu kunye neesignali ze-wideband ukuba zidlule ngokuthomalalisa umqondiso omncinci. Ezinye izixhobo ezithatha icala zinokusasaza iisiginali ze-AISG ezimodareyithiweyo kunye ngokumodareyitha kwangaphandle kwe-LOC kunye nokuthotywa ukuze kuphunyezwe ulawulo.

    Uyilo lwesixhobo esithatha icala kufuneka luthathele ingqalelo izinto ezininzi, kwaye ngokubanzi kufuneka luhlangabezane neemfuno ezininzi:

    1. uzinzo: I-Bias Tee inokugcina ukuzinza kwendawo yokusebenza phantsi kobushushu obuhlukeneyo, i-voltages, kunye nezinye iindawo;
    2. I-Linearity: I-Microwave Bias Tee iyakwazi ukugcina ubudlelwane bomgca wesignali yokuphuma phantsi kweempawu zokufaka ezahlukeneyo;
    3. Ukusetyenziswa kwamandla: Ukwazi ukunciphisa ukusetyenziswa kwamandla kangangoko kunokwenzeka ngelixa uqinisekisa ukusebenza.

    I-Millimeter Wave Bias Tees isetyenziswa ngokubanzi kwizixhobo ezahlukeneyo zombane. Ngokomzekelo, ekuqhutyweni kwesandi somsindo, ezinye iisekethe zidinga i-voltage ye-bias ethile ukuqinisekisa ukuhamba kwesignali; Kunxibelelwano olungenazingcingo, i-mm wave Bias Tees idla ngokusetyenziswa kwiisekethe zemodem; Kwiisekethe ze-amplifier, i-biaser isetyenziselwa ukuthambekela ummandla wokukhulisa umqondiso kuluhlu olusebenzayo lokukhulisa ukunyaniseka, ukuphepha ukugqwesa umqondiso kunye nokuphucula uzinzo.

    I-Coaxial Bias Tees ebonelelwa yi-Qualwave Inc. ibandakanya iinguqulelo ezintathu: inguqulo eqhelekileyo, inguqulelo yamandla e-RF ephezulu kunye nenguqulo ye-Cryogenic.

    Okokuqala, sazisa inguqulelo eqhelekileyo.
    Uluhlu lwefrikhwensi yi-30KHz ~ 67GHz.
    Amandla eRF aphezulu ngama-20W.
    Izihlanganisi zibandakanya: SMA, SMB, PIN, 1.85mm, 2.4mm, 2.92mm, N, njl.
    Uluhlu lwelahleko olwahlukileyo luvela kwi-0.6 ukuya kwi-5dB.
    Uluhlu lwe-voltage luyi-0-50V, kwaye kukho iinketho ezifana ne-72V.
    Ukusebenza kwenguqulelo yamandla eRF ephezulu nako kuhle kakhulu.
    Uluhlu lwefrikhwensi yi-5MHz ukuya kwi-40GHz.
    Amandla eRF aphezulu yi-150w.
    Izihlanganisi zibandakanya: SMA, PIN, 2.92mm, N, njl.
    Uluhlu lwelahleko olwahlukileyo luvela kwi-0.5 ukuya kwi-1.5dB.
    Uluhlu lwe-voltage luyi-0-60V, kwaye kukho iinketho ezifana ne-100V.
